Vice President Performance and Reward Consultant

at HSBC

ExperiencedNo visa sponsorship

Posted 15 days ago

No clicks

The role supports HSBC's Performance & Reward strategy by providing expert advice and strategic guidance across performance management, rewards, benefits, executive compensation, deferred reward and global mobility. The incumbent will manage the P&R agenda for client groups, support annual performance and pay reviews, and design reward and benefits policies, benchmarking and incentive programmes. The role requires partnering with internal stakeholders, vendors and specialist colleagues to implement P&R initiatives, translate data into actionable insights, and ensure compliance with local laws and regulatory requirements.

Why join us?

Performance & Reward team is responsible for supporting the Performance & Rewards strategy by providing expert advice and guidance on development, implementation, and review in the areas of Performance management, Rewards, and Benefits.

The Opportunity:

  • The incumbent will be responsible for working with the Heads of P&R in supporting the delivery of the performance and reward (P&R) strategic priorities and managing the overall P&R agenda for their client groups to enable business performance.
  • This includes providing expertise and strategic guidance on reward, performance management, executive compensation, deferred reward, global mobility, employee benefits and wellbeing to support the Bank’s strategic objectives and local business priorities.

What you’ll do:

  • Provide guidance, constructive challenge and technical knowledge on the full spectrum of P&R matters
  • Interpret and advise on P&R policies and provide expert guidance on all elements of P&R. Where necessary, liaise with specialist colleagues to seek input on complex matters involving benefits, executive compensation, global mobility, deferred reward and wellbeing
  • Participates in reviewing, formulating and designing proposals for reward and benefits policies, job evaluation, market benchmarking activities and performance related incentives and programs
  • Support the annual performance and pay review for the relevant client group
  • Work with internal colleagues and vendors and suppliers to ensure the successful implementation of P&R initiatives, processes and products in line with business objectives
  • Maintain specialist knowledge by keeping abreast of internal policies, competitor practice, external market developments and trends, and legislative and regulatory developments
  • Translate data and reporting into analysis by interpreting the data and providing insights

Qualifications

  • Post graduate degree in Business Administration.
  • At least 2-3 years of prior experience in Reward/ Benefits and Human Resources.

What you will need to succeed in the role:

  • The role holder is guided by local laws/regulations in the jurisdictions in which he/she operates
  • Factoring all relevant labour, taxation, political and cultural issues into P&R recommendations
  • The changing regulatory requirements relating to compensation, finding the balance between market pressures and commercial considerations.
  • Effectively managing stakeholders and ensuring appropriate alignment between local and global practices and requirements

What additional skills will be good to have?

  • Strong collaboration skills with the ability to engage a diverse stakeholder group, including senior populations
  • Extensive knowledge of financial services performance and reward practices in global organizations
  • Highly proactive, ability to work in a matrix environment and support counterparts in global, regional and country teams
  • Strong track record of analytical skills, ability to interpret and to draw insights from data and present effectively to stakeholders
  • Strong business acumen with ability to apply critical analysis and judgment when reviewing activities
  • Knowledge of legal and regulatory environment
